Richard,
    Do you think I should be able to build gcc itself with the
-fstack-protector flag and what is the most appropriate way to
achieve that (ie brute force using a CFLAG or some configure
flag)? I am interested in doing this so that I can have a 
libgfortran built with -fstack-protector to try to track down
a potential stack corruption problem. Thanks in advance for any
advice.
